The station sports basic amenities for your travel needs. Ticketing is made convenient with machines available onsite where you can also collect tickets purchased online, ensuring a hassel free start to your journey. The ticket office is open from 06:45 to 10:00, Monday through Friday, meaning you can get assistance during the busiest hours. Although smartcards aren’t issued here, the presence of an induction loop makes the station accessible to travelers with hearing impairments.
In terms of getting around the station, it’s important to note that Stone Crossing is a Category C station, indicating no step-free access. The assistance offered here is proactive, with staff available during morning peak hours, and a helpful customer assistance helpline available for those needing extra support. There are no waiting rooms, so travelers should be prepared to wait on the platform, which fortunately offers seating areas for comfort. Moreover, although basic, the station has CCTV for added safety and security, ensuring peace of mind for all travelers.

Open every day from 06:30 to 00:00, the ticket office at Stansted Airport train station ensures that you're all set for your journey, whether it's purchasing tickets or collecting pre-booked ones. Ticket machines are available for quick access, and you can also enjoy the option of smartcard issuance – though, mentionable, there are no smartcard validators on-site.
In terms of accessibility, the station prides itself on being a category A access point, offering step-free access throughout. Lifts are available, and there are accessible toilets and seating areas for passengers with reduced mobility. Unfortunately, while wheelchairs are available, the lack of accessible taxis and vehicle set-down points might require some advance planning for those needing additional assistance.
